As the popularity of Pilates classes has grown, so has the number of Pilates classes and as a result the number of Pilates-related injuries has also grown.
It has been reported in the media recently that fewer than 40 per cent of the 16,000 or so Pilates instructors are trained to an adequate level. There are a number of Pilates classes that have too many students to just one instructor, which adds to the risk of potential injuries as attendees cannot receive the required level of supervision.

The NHS has given a real shake up to the way they intend to treat those with a bad back. Surgery and injections are being discouraged and instead exercise classes such as Pilates classes are being encouraged along with counselling.
Lower back pain is remarkably wide spread and most of us will experience it at some point in our lifetime. Our modern lifestyle with a lack of exercise, long working hours and poor posture, means one in three adults suffer from lower back pain each year and we lose around five million working days because of this. More than 2.5 million adults seek help from their GP every year.
